Impact of mining exploitation on properties with engineering structures by local urban development plans

Abstract
Discussed is one of the stages of an ongoing research study a nalysing the form and area of active mining impact on properties which include engine ering structures. A general back analysis has been applied to the cause and effect method f or defining the causes of empirically determined structural damage. One of the points of the analysis is to determine if the guidelines of The Local Urban Development Plan and then the conditions for building permits have been correctly issued. and whether they have take n into account all the adverse effects that may affect to be ana lysed engineering structures o n the test field. In addition, examined all the documents which have an impact on the structure and the guidelines imposed by the local plans that takes into account the harmful impact o f mining exploitation. In this publication was analysis of explores the current assumptions fo r mining damage forecasts for areas affected by a mine over a planned operation period, all w ell. Considering that mining forecasts specify the quantity, impact duration, as well as the form of static and dynamic forces responsible for stresses and deformations resulting from active mining, the information is most critical for the construction and industrial sectors. The Loca l Urban Development Plans for the analysed areas are based on the final information supplied by t he forecasts, and show active mining areas clearly outlined; thus making it possible to delin eate the active mining impact areas when preparing guidelines f or building and structure cons truction permits. The mining damage area parameters determine the design and construction re quirements for individual projects which must comply with engineering structure foundatio n specification for areas exposed to other than standard and highly damaging active minin g impact. Mining forecast data allow for designing adequate structural, material, and geothermal safeguards which will stabilize the soil and reduce forces negatively impacting soil serviceability limit states. Owing to the high number of problems attributable to discrepancies be tween the mapped mining damage areas, the calculations and assumptions used in mining f orecasts, and the actual conditions, this study aims to analyse the problem.
